Sodium cumenesulfonate is characterized by its excellent solubility in water, which is a critical factor for its effectiveness as a surfactant. This property allows it to modify the surface tension of water, making it useful in a variety of applications from detergents to industrial processes. With a molecular formula of C10H13NaO3S, it exhibits both hydrophilic and hydrophobic features, enabling it to interact effectively with both polar and non-polar substances. This amphiphilic nature is what makes sodium cumenesulfonate a valuable additive in formulations.

Vitamin C acts as a potent antioxidant, protecting your body against oxidative stress and reducing the risk of chronic diseases such as heart disease, cancer, and arthritis. It neutralizes harmful free radicals and helps regenerate other antioxidants in the body, such as vitamin E. Including vitamin C-rich foods in your diet can significantly contribute to your overall well-being.

Despite its numerous applications, the presence of thiocyanate in the environment can pose several challenges. Thiocyanate is often found in wastewater from industries that use cyanide in their processes. If not adequately managed, it can contaminate water supplies and pose ecological risks. Its biodegradation and potential transformation into more harmful substances underscore the importance of monitoring and regulating thiocyanate levels in industrial effluents.
